2014-15 (Game-by-Game): Just the third Marauder in last seven years to record 100 assists in a season...Ranked fifth in the PSAC in steals and 11th in assists...Most steals by a Marauder since Charlie Parker's 86 in 2007-08...Finished with 11th-most in program history...Outstanding 3-point shooter but did not take enough attempts to qualify for PSAC rankings...Knocked down a team-best 36.6 percent...Also a strong free throw shooter, hitting 78.7 percent...Member of starting lineup that included Moe, Parker, Callender and Lester that was plus-60 on the season...Team success often depended on how he played...Averaged 10.1 points and 4.4 assists per game and shot 43 percent from the field, 40.5 percent from three and 83.6 percent from the line in the team's 16 wins...Averaged 8.7 points, 2.9 assists and shot 36.7 percent from the field and 32.4 percent from three in the 14 losses...Closed the season by hitting 42-of-49 free throws over the last 14 games...Only player to start all 30 games...Recorded two or more assists in eight consecutive games to finish the season and in 24 of 30 games...Scored double-figures in five of the first six games of the season...Scored a career-high 21 points in game six against Goldey-Beacom, hitting 10-of-12 free throws and 5-of-8 shots from the field...Handed out a career-high eight assists against Chestnut Hill and then matched that number int he win over Gannon on Jan. 3...Tallied a career-high five steals and made 4-of-4 shots from the field for 12 points at East Stroudsburg on Nov. 22...Made 4-of-4 3-pointers against Bloomsburg on Jan. 21, totaling 16 points and five assists...
Difference-maker in the PSAC Tournament win over Lock Haven...Scored 11 of 13 points in the second half, hitting 8-of-9 free throws and totaled seven points, a steal and an assist in the final three minutes.
